Fished out of the state park on Thursday and Friday. Planned to stay in the kayaks and fish Saturday but the north wind was brutal. Ended up surf fishing and caught a pile of whiting, some early Pompano and a nice flounder off the beach.

Both Thursday and Friday had good bites in the morning and afternoon. Trout were deeper in the morning (4-6 feet). Only thing that worked for us in the morning was bouncing a gulp on a jig head off the bottom. When it warmed up in the afternoon we found the fish running the deeper side of the bars on the incoming tide. Voodoo shrimp and weighted swimming mullet are what was hitting on the incoming tides. Only trout though; 3 of us were fishing and never caught a red.

Good number of shorts early but nicer fish in the afternoons. Overall it was a great couple of days. Water temps right around 65.
Thursday - 10 trout - 21 and 19.5 were the best fish.
Friday - 14 trout - 19, 21 and 22.5" were the best fish.

Should start to pick up in a few weeks.
